![game development solid principles tutorial game development solid principles tutorial](https://xbdev.net/physics/Book/images/game_ik_book_large_thumb.jpg)
- GAME DEVELOPMENT SOLID PRINCIPLES TUTORIAL HOW TO
- GAME DEVELOPMENT SOLID PRINCIPLES TUTORIAL FULL
- GAME DEVELOPMENT SOLID PRINCIPLES TUTORIAL SOFTWARE
GAME DEVELOPMENT SOLID PRINCIPLES TUTORIAL FULL
Single Responsibility (this guided project)Įach of these guided projects stands on its own, but for a full understanding of good coding practices, completing all five guided projects is recommended. Where beginners learn to improve their game programming and game development skills. This project is part one of a five-part series on SOLID Programming principles, which are: In the project, we will create some "typical" code that is fairly common in game-development, and then break it up to become compliant with SRP. It sounds simple, but for many programmers, it's can be bit of a paradigm-shift. Anyone who wants to learn to create games: Unity is a fantastic. You will get full lifetime access to this course.
![game development solid principles tutorial game development solid principles tutorial](https://twilio-cms-prod.s3.amazonaws.com/images/Implementing_the_Open-Closed_Principle_in_Lara.width-808.png)
With our online tutorials, you'll be amazed at how easy it is to create a game.
GAME DEVELOPMENT SOLID PRINCIPLES TUTORIAL HOW TO
In this one-hour, project-based course, we will cover the first principle of "SOLID" programming: Single Responsibility Principle ("SRP") states that a class should only be responsible for a single task. Learn how to small and big video games using Unity, the world-leading free-to-use game development tool. martin).â they are a set of guidelines for object oriented design (ood), specifically for class design.â they are widely used by agile business programmers however they are generally unknown amongst game developers.
![game development solid principles tutorial game development solid principles tutorial](https://miro.medium.com/max/606/1*yO6YGExWLJl5VOUL61xXvQ.jpeg)
GAME DEVELOPMENT SOLID PRINCIPLES TUTORIAL SOFTWARE
Investigating bugs and expanding the code with new functionality can be almost impossible if the code-structure is not well-thought-out. the solid principles are a set of 5 software development principles coined by âuncle bobâ (robert c. They are widely used by agile business programmers however they are generally unknown amongst game developers. The only difference between the design principle and design pattern is that the design principles are more generalized and abstract. In Java, the design principles are similar to the design patterns concept. They are a set of guidelines for Object Oriented Design (OOD), specifically for class design. In Java, the design principles are the set of advice used as rules in design making. And in the last 20 years, these five principles have revolutionized the world of object-oriented programming, changing the way. These concepts were later built upon by Michael Feathers, who introduced us to the SOLID acronym. Martin in his 2000 paper Design Principles and Design Patterns. For total beginners & professionals, improve your game making abilities today. Programming of any kind, including in game-development, can get complicated as the size and scope of a project increase. The SOLID principles are a set of 5 software development principles coined by Uncle Bob (Robert C. The SOLID principles were introduced by Robert C. Learn to design, make and publish games with our comprehensive game development tutorials.